本文目录导读:
背景介绍
随着互联网的普及,越来越多的企业和个人需要使用Apache服务器进行网站建设和运维,ZIP文件作为一种常见的文件格式,被广泛应用于软件安装、资料打包等方面,本文将详细介绍如何在Apache服务器上实现下载ZIP文件,并提供一些优化技巧,帮助您更好地进行网站管理和文件传输。
二、Apache服务器下载ZIP文件的操作步骤
图片来源于网络,如有侵权联系删除
1、确保Apache服务器已安装并正常运行。
2、创建ZIP文件:在服务器上,使用如下命令创建一个名为example.zip的ZIP文件。
zip example.zip /path/to/source_files
/path/to/source_files为源文件所在目录。
3、将ZIP文件放置到Apache服务器上的指定目录:将刚刚创建的example.zip文件移动到Apache服务器上的某个目录,webserver/download。
4、配置Apache服务器:在Apache服务器配置文件httpd.conf中添加以下内容,允许用户下载ZIP文件。
<Directory "/webserver/download"> AllowOverride None Order allow,deny Allow from all </Directory>
这段代码表示允许所有用户访问/webserver/download目录下的文件。
图片来源于网络,如有侵权联系删除
5、重启Apache服务器:为了使配置生效,需要重启Apache服务器。
service httpd restart
6、测试下载:在浏览器中输入如下URL,测试ZIP文件是否可以正常下载。
http://yourdomain.com/download/example.zip
如果一切正常,您应该能够下载到example.zip文件。
优化技巧
1、使用SSL证书:为了提高网站安全性,建议为Apache服务器配置SSL证书,用户在下载ZIP文件时,将通过加密通道传输数据,防止数据泄露。
2、设置下载延迟:在httpd.conf文件中,可以使用如下指令设置下载延迟。
SetOutputFilterByType DEFLATE
这将启用GZIP压缩,加快文件下载速度。
图片来源于网络,如有侵权联系删除
3、限制下载速度:在httpd.conf文件中,可以使用如下指令限制用户下载速度。
BandwidthLimitIn = 1000
这表示用户下载速度限制为1KB/s。
4、优化服务器性能:定期清理服务器缓存,优化服务器配置,提高服务器性能,从而加快文件下载速度。
标签: #apache服务器下载zip
评论列表